--- Comment #2 from Jani Nikula <jani.nikula at intel.com> ---
The logs reference v4.13 but commits 53fd40a90f3c ("drm: handle override and
firmware EDID at drm_do_get_edid() level") and ac6c35a4d8c7 ("drm: add
backwards compatibility support for drm_kms_helper.edid_firmware") were added
in v4.15.

The dmesg from comment #1 has 
[   13.716143] drm: unknown parameter 'edid_firmware' ignored
while the dmesg from comment #0 has
[   14.264421] drm_kms_helper: unknown parameter 'edid_firmware' ignored

Make sure you have CONFIG_DRM_LOAD_EDID_FIRMWARE=y.

Please check your config, and ensure you're running kernel and modules from a
proper v4.15+ build.
